We just got back from WDW and did the Safari at AK 3 times and the bridge that is supposed to shake and creak never worked.
We've been riding the Safari since it opened in 1998 (even during cast previews) and the Bridge would creak and shake and the driver would say it was dangerous and old and then speed away. Last year we had a driver that made the bridge do exactly what it was supposed to do, but this year one driver just drove right over it and didn't say anything, another commented it was old but all it did was creak a little, and the last driver was about the same.
Just wondering what is with this Bridge effect? Do the drivers have to go a certain speed over it to activate to the shakes? I miss it when it doesn't work or if the cast member doesn't even bother with it.
